You need properly formatted string expressions for your date values: Dim dateFrom As Date Dim dateTo As Date dateFrom = DateValue(Forms! formOptions!. From within VB, I need to bring up an Access Report based on a Query that needs a RecordId. I want to pass the RecordId in from VB via the DoCmd. Microsoft Access tutorial: Using OpenReport method of DoCmd object to open a report.
|Published (Last):||4 December 2011|
|PDF File Size:||16.64 Mb|
|ePub File Size:||9.71 Mb|
|Price:||Free* [*Free Regsitration Required]|
I’ve checked multiple times and [ActionTime] is the exact same name of the field opennreport both the report and also the table, and yes the spelling is the same.
You can use either an existing query or a filter that was saved as a query. When the form first open, the current record is Cate Post kpenreport a guest Name. Erik von Asmuth However you may want to use rougly the same report in different ways. Microsoft Access tutorial: All arguments in DoCmd. Would be grateful for any guidance. Sign up or log in Sign up using Google.
Remarks You can use the OpenReport method to open a report in Doc,d view or Print Preview, or to print the report immediately. A powerful way to change from the design-time default behaviour is using the DocDmd. I’ve also checked using debug before.
vba – MS Access – port – Stack Overflow
And also with and without the  around the field name. If you find any error, please report it then we will take actions to correct it as soon as possible. You must set it between double quotes. This argument is used to specify the specific record when a report open. You can add data, edit data, or you can just read openrsport data. The default valus is acWindowNormal.
There’s very little automatic typecasting. Read more about using parameters here.
Replace fieldname with the name of a field in the underlying table or query of the report you want to open. Will edit the question. The open report displays as an icon.
You can also restrict the records that are printed in the report. A AcWindowMode constant that specifies the mode in which the form opens. OpenReport is a method used to open a report. It must be written between double quotes. When I try this code: OpenReport A report has many properties that determine its behaviour.
However, we don’t guarantee all things of the web are accurate. Docmd to open report DoCmd. And when I put a pair of extra ‘ ‘ around the field name in the above code to be: The open report displays as the view report. To do this task, you need to create a master detail report as the figure below: For example, you have a form as the figure below: When you design your report, that is the time you will decide on the defaults for your report.
DoCmd.OpenReport method (Access)
I’ll try the method you’ve recommended, thanks. The open report is hidden. I don’t know what else is causing this. The name of Command Button is optional. I don’t know which part of this coding is false, have referred to other sites but still can’t detect what’s exactly wrong.
You can use it both for getting a subset and for having it sorted.
Microsoft Access tutorial:Docmd to open report
And this is what comes up in the immediate window. You can use the OpenReport method to open a report in Design view or Print Preview, or to print the report immediately.
MS Access – Docmd.